which is the best material to build an RC plane for beginner, I came across coro sheet, foam, balsa wood but each material has its own problem and own advantage but which i should use for my first RC plane with single motor

Well I haven't used anything except coro till now and I can assure you that coro is crash resistant, I have crashed my tiny trainer many times, but never needed to fix it.
Building process might get hard at the start but you will find a way around.

coro is definitely one of the best, crash resistance ,
we have one coro pusher in our fleet , which is almost 7-8 yrs old. have survived hundred of crashes so far.

Welcome to RCI.
The answer depends on wether you wish to learn to fly RC airplanes in the long term, or are just tackling a one time project.
For learning to fly, the best options are foamie models like Skysurfer, Easystar etc
For a one time project, the best material is the one you can get most easily, be it balsa, depron, or coro.
